Elon Musk needs to purchase Twitter for $44 billion. Once more.

The world’s richest man has reportedly instructed Twitter that he’d like to maneuver ahead with the deal he first agreed to in April: He needs to pay $54.20 a share for the messaging service.

The distinction between now and final spring, after all, is that within the interim Musk tried to stroll away from his signed contract to purchase Twitter. And that Twitter sued him to attempt to implement that deal, and that the 2 sides are at the moment in courtroom getting ready for a trial that’s scheduled to begin October 17 — lower than two weeks from now.

What modified? We don’t know but. We do know that Musk is at finest unpredictable and that we shouldn’t take something he says or does at face worth. Even when the 2 sides met in Delaware courtroom on Tuesday to debate the proposal, because the New York Instances has reported, it doesn’t imply it should undergo or that he received’t have one other reversal sooner or later.

Nonetheless, we will briefly recap how we acquired right here, and focus on the challenges Musk will face if he truly does find yourself proudly owning Twitter.

The tl;dr backstory: Final spring, Musk, certainly one of Twitter’s most prolific customers, amassed a 9 p.c stake in Twitter however mentioned he wasn’t planning on buying the service. Then he agreed to affix the corporate’s board, then determined he didn’t need to try this, after which introduced that he needed to purchase Twitter. The corporate first rejected his supply after which, after wanting round for a greater various, agreed to his phrases.

Inside weeks of that announcement, although, the marketplace for tech shares started sliding, as did the worth of Tesla shares — Musk’s main supply of wealth. Then Musk, who had introduced that certainly one of his objectives in buying Twitter was to rid it of bots he felt plagued the service, started complaining that Twitter may need too many bots and that the deal “couldn’t transfer ahead” till he acquired extra information about that. In July, Musk formally introduced that he needed out of the deal, after which Twitter sued him for breach of contract.

The truth that Twitter was making an attempt to power Musk to purchase an organization that initially didn’t need him as an proprietor, coupled with the truth that most authorized consultants believed that Musk had a poor authorized case, led to a standard knowledge amongst tech observers: Sooner or later, Musk would settle with Twitter, pay some form of multibillion-dollar penalty, and stroll away.

The present information wipes away that risk, for now. So we’re again to the query we began asking again in April: What’s going to Musk do with Twitter if he truly owns it?

Bear in mind, the explanation Twitter was out there for buy within the first place is that the messaging service appears crucial to not less than a slice of its 238 million lively customers, however has a enterprise that’s nowhere close to as large or precious as, say, Meta’s.

So with the intention to change that — and to make Twitter value not less than as a lot because the $44 billion Musk would shell out to personal the corporate — Musk would face main challenges: He’d have to discover a solution to improve its consumer base, minimize prices, and generate extra income.

But it surely grew to become clear, nearly instantly, that Musk didn’t have way more than a hunch about what he would do with Twitter if he owned it. An early proposal he floated to potential buyers final spring included completely fanciful notions, like discovering one other 750 million customers inside just a few years.

And the discharge final week of textual content messages Musk acquired and despatched final spring bolstered the notion that Musk, together with a few of his richest superfans, wasn’t positive precisely how Musk would do all of this — simply that they have been positive {that a} man who pioneered electrical automobiles and despatched rockets into area after which landed them again on earth might simply resolve Twitter.

Now — possibly — we’ll get an opportunity to see in the event that they have been proper, in any case.
